Joined this yard for £16,000 in January having enjoyed a good 2017 for Tom Dascombe, scoring twice over 1m4f. Conditions have turned favourable but he has not looked like a winner in waiting on his last five starts.
Prolific winner who can count two bumper wins and a Flat success at this track amongst his tally. Won three races under this rider in 2017 and handles soft ground, but questionable that he can defy his current handicap mark.
Has won three times on a testing surface from 1m-1m6f. Just 3lb higher than last winning mark and will have found conditions too quick on his last two starts.
Shaped well last time given the lack of cut in the ground. Has won here previously and the return to 1m6f is another positive.
Made favourite and comfortably justified the odds latest in a weak race at Doncaster when upped to this trip for the first time. 7lb hike and softer ground makes life tougher.
Has one win and two seconds from three visits here. Handles soft ground and will have no difficulty with the trip. Competitively weighted and in fair form lately over hurdles.
Former Dante and Derby entry finished fourth at Ascot in what has developed into a hot maiden. Has looked one paced in both starts since over this trip. Handled soft ground on his debut and it will be hoped that will spark some improvement.
Sprang a surprise when a narrow winner on her second career start but she has finished well behind that runner-up on her next two outings.
Below his best on his last six starts over hurdles and without a win on the Flat since 2014. Off since April and he has a modest record after a break.

Connections of Sharja Silk have held higher aspirations for him than this and will now be crossing their fingers that he can get his head in front now conditions are placing less emphasis on speed. Garbanzo faces a much sterner examination than last time, but Nabhan goes well here and likes some cut in the ground. A similar remark applies to HAWRIDGE FLYER who is dropped in class after a good effort last time when conditions would have been too lively. Nordic Combined is feared most as all three of his victories have been gained on soft ground and Jim Crowley has been booked to ride.
